Transmission Transfer Case Disengaged Solenoid Open Circuit
P1879 — Transmission Transfer Case Disengaged Solenoid Open Circuit
System: Powertrain | Type: Manufacturer-Specific | Make: Generic
P1879 is a manufacturer-specific powertrain diagnostic trouble code. It belongs to the P-prefix family of codes, which covers engine, transmission, emissions, or fuel-system faults.
When P1879 is stored, the module has detected an open (broken or disconnected) electrical path in the monitored circuit.
Scanning & clearing: A generic OBD-II scan tool will usually read and clear powertrain (P) codes. For live data, freeze-frame capture, and bi-directional tests you may need a more capable scan tool that supports the vehicle's ECM protocol.
P1879 is a manufacturer-specific code. The same code string on a different make may have a different meaning. Always confirm the code's definition against the vehicle's service information for the specific make and model under test.
This DTC is specific to an open circuit in the disengaged solenoid control circuit of the transfer case. This solenoid disengages a gearset or shift mechanism within the transfer case, typically during a transition from four wheel drive to two wheel drive. The module monitors the circuit for continuity and the expected current flow when it commands the solenoid. DTC P1879 sets when the circuit is open from broken wiring, a disconnected component, or an internal solenoid failure, so no current flows.
